Cutting a Hole for an Electrical Outlet (Fig. D)

WARNING: Shut off all live electric circuits to any areas
where cut outs will be made.
1. Push any wiring deeply into the outlet box to avoid
damage from the cutting bit.
2. Before hanging the sheet covering the outlet, mark the
approximate location of the center of the outlet on the wall
board. Check the cutting bit depth against the side of the
board to be sure it will cut entirely through the material.
3. Tack the sheet in place with a few fasteners, avoiding the
stud holding the outlet. This allows the wall board to flex
slightly around the protruding fixture box.
4. Turn the cut-out tool on. Holding the tool firmly with
both hands, plunge the bit straight into the center of
the outlet.
5. Cut to the right until the edge of the box is touched.
Pull out just enough for the bit to clear the edge of the box.
Plunge in again holding the bit gently against the outside
of the box.
6. Follow the outside of the box as shown keeping slight
pressure against the box. This will minimize wandering and
give you a clean precise cut.
7. Remove the waste and dust from the outlet. Finish
fastening the sheet of wall board.

MAINTENANCE


WARNING: To reduce the risk of serious personal
injury, turn unit off and remove the battery pack
before making any adjustments or removing/installing
attachments or accessories. An accidental start‑up can
cause injury.

Cleaning

WARNING: Blow dirt and dust out of all air vents with
clean, dry air at least once a week. To minimize the risk of eye
injury, always wear ANSI Z87.1 approved eye protection when
performing this procedure.

WARNING: Never use solvents or other harsh chemicals
for cleaning the non‑metallic parts of the tool. These
chemicals may weaken the plastic materials used in these
parts. Use a cloth dampened only with water and mild soap.
Never let any liquid get inside the tool; never immerse any part
of the tool into a liquid.
